Assessment: WAEC SSCE - Chemistry - 2024 (Practical) Subject: Chemistry

Question 1 Report

C is a mixture of two simple inorganic salts, one of which is a sodium salt.

Perform the following exercises on C. Record your observation and identify any gas(es) evolved. State the conclusions you draw from the results of each test.

(a) Put all of C into a test tube and add about 10 cm\(^3\) of distilled water and shake.

b(i) Put about 2 cm\(^3\) of the filtrate into a boiling tube and heat strongly.

  (ii) Put half of the residue into a test tube and add dil. HCl.

  (iii) To about 2 cm\(^3\) of the clear solution from b(ii), add aqueous NaOH in drops, then in excess.

  (iv) To another 2 cm\(^3\) of the clear solution from b(ii), add aqueous ammonia in drops, then in excess.
